Transaction b6cc80724388cfb4e5c805c2aa6d78c332ab1e716334fd5ae7e640ad0b15ffe2
1 Input
1 Outputs
- b6cc80724388cfb4e5c805c2aa6d78c332ab1e716334fd5ae7e640ad0b15ffe2:0
value 2511863294
address 1KFHE7w8BhaENAswwryaoccDb6qcT6DbYY